I'm not the backpacker luggage type either...shit is just tacky. But anyway I roll with SwissGear by Wenger Garment Bag for my blazers, pants, suits and shirts. I can nornally fit a good amount of clothes in that garment bag and always carry it on as well. It could easily four custom suits & shirts but that's probably it.

I have a Tumi Alpha carry-on that's absolute gold. I can get a week's worth down in it and thus never ever have to linger at my arriving airport or worry about meddlesome baggage handlers out for my Ermenegildo Zegna shirts. It will set you back a cool $600 but you basically have a lifetime guarantee where they will switch wheels or lining for you if you pop by their stores.

I have 2 Tumi rollers. One is like 24" and is good for short trips, the other is bigger and I use it if I will be gone longer than one month. Both are durable, have lots of pockets, and have a attachment to hang and fold suits. The larger Tumi was $750, I have never seen any discounts on them.
